How could blockchain be used to improve efficiency?

Blockchain can greatly improve supply chains by enabling faster and more cost-efficient delivery of products, enhancing products’ traceability, improving coordination between partners, and aiding access to financing.

How blockchain has made a significant impact on businesses and industries?

Blockchain allows businesses to send and receive payments through programmatic sets of rules called ‘smart contracts’. These contracts are programmed onto a blockchain and, when a predetermined condition is met, the smart contract triggers the next appropriate action automatically.

What industries will benefit from blockchain technology?

Here are five major industries that will benefit from blockchain technology in the near future: financial services and banking, government, healthcare, energy, and transportation and logistics.

How can blockchain improve business?

Across industries around the world, blockchain is helping transform business. Greater trust leads to greater efficiency by eliminating duplication of effort. Blockchain is revolutionizing the supply chain, food distribution, financial services, government, retail, and more.

How can blockchain be used to support sustainable business practices?

At its heart, a blockchain instils confidence in a network, obviating the need for some intermediaries and upsetting their business models in the process. By tracking where items come from and the social impact of supply chains, blockchain can be used to encourage sustainable business practices.

How will blockchain affect businesses?

Blockchain is being increasingly used in the logistics sector, with key benefits including increased trust in the system thanks to greater transparency, traceability of goods, and cost reduction by replacing manual and paper-based administration.

How does blockchain help business?

Blockchain facilitates reliable identity management. Your customers and your employees have digital IDs that make it easy to verify their identity. If this information is stored on a blockchain network, it reduces the risk of identity theft, money laundering, fraud, and other cybersecurity concerns.

What is a blockchain-based digital government app and how does it work?

A blockchain-based digital government app offers protection of data, streamlined processes, reduced fraud, waste and better accountability. These apps eliminate a single point of failure and keep the sensitive data of citizens and the government safe. Parties can exchange information and interact with people on a global and transparent level.

What is blockchain and how does it work?

Blockchain apps work entirely differently. Everything is decentralized, including the code and the data that is stored in the app. The key here is the smart contract. A smart contract facilitates the app itself. It contains all the code that makes the app work.

What is the future of blockchain technology in business applications?

The global blockchain market is predicted to grow from $3.0 billion in 2020 to $39.7 billion by 2025, with a CAGR of 67.3\% during 2020-2025. The growing need for secured mobile applications, simplifying business operations, and smooth supply chain management applications are surging the deployment of blockchain technology in business applications.
